Doctor on leave, ENT OPD of DH non-functional for last 2 days

UDHAMPUR, Jan 11: Internal tussle among those at the helm of affairs in the District Hospital Udhampur is augmenting public woes as Out Patient Department (OPD) services of ENT which is totally non-functional for the last two days since the concerned doctor is on leave.
Insiders informed that the ENT specialist is on leave for some days but there is one more ENT specialist on the post of medical officer in the hospital who is not being asked to conduct the regular OPD even other doctors of other departments like gynecologist, surgery and ortho who are posted as medical officers are conducting regular OPDs and operation theatres but why hospital authorities ignored ENT medical officer is a mystery?
"There is a nexus in the hospital. Prescribing medicines from certain selected outlets for hefty commissions share of which percolates to the upper most chair in the institution," said Congress leader Sumeet Magotra
He further said that only medicos who prescribe such medicines are facilitated to conduct OPD while others are ignored no matter how much public sufferings increase.
Locals have expressed grave concern over the non-functional ENT OPD in the hospital.
"I came from remote hamlet of Basantgarh but to my dismay there is no doctor available to check me as I have severe pain in my ears," Darshan Lal, a poor farmer told this reporter.
There are more such pathetic tales in the hospital among visitors especially those having ailments related to ENT.
